2002 Honda CR-V review from North America

"Poor excuse for a SUV"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

A short offroad excursion revealed less than ideal traction. It concludes with if all you are looking for is an alternative to a small car and SOME WEATHER CAPABILITY, the CR-V is the car for you. If you want a real SUV, I recommend Jeep Liberty or Nissan Xterra. If you want to visit mountains as well as go to the mall, get a Jeep Liberty or Nissan Xterra. If you want to tow a trailer, get a Ford Escape. It's the bottomfeeder of the small SUV class.

General comments?

At least I didn't waste my money, it's a company car.
